Print Peboz 1 is a bold, narrow, high contrast, upright, short x-height font.

This typeface has a hand-drawn print feel with tall, condensed proportions and a lively, uneven rhythm. Strokes are generally heavy with noticeable contrast created by tapered entries and swelling curves, giving letters a brushy, inked look. Forms lean on rounded bowls and soft, blunted terminals, with occasional flared ends and small idiosyncrasies that keep repetition from feeling mechanical. Counters are relatively open for the width, while the overall texture stays dark and compact due to the narrow set and thick stems.

It suits short-to-medium text where personality is more important than neutrality: children’s and educational materials, playful editorial callouts, product packaging, posters, greeting cards, and boutique or craft-oriented branding. It also works well for quotes, headings, and labels that benefit from a warm, handmade voice.

The overall tone is cheerful and slightly mischievous, like casual lettering made for a fun, informal message. Its bouncy shapes and soft endings read as approachable and personable, with a whimsical, storybook energy rather than a formal or technical voice.

The design appears intended to mimic confident marker or brush print lettering with consistent readability while preserving natural variation. Its condensed footprint and dark color suggest it was drawn to make compact headlines and punchy captions feel friendly and informal rather than rigid.

Uppercase and lowercase share the same hand-made logic, with simplified, readable constructions and a few expressive quirks (notably in curved letters and diagonals) that add character. Numerals match the same rounded, drawn quality and maintain strong presence at text and display sizes.
